Role Description
Agricultural Research Scientist Conduct research to develop salt-tolerant crop varieties and improve agricultural productivity in saline environments.
Environmental Consultant Advise on sustainable land use and soil management practices to mitigate salinity issues in agriculture and ecosystems.
Plant Biotechnologist Use genetic engineering and biotechnology to enhance plant resilience to salinity and other environmental stressors.
Soil Scientist Study soil properties and develop strategies to manage and rehabilitate saline-affected soils for agricultural use.
Agronomist Work with farmers to implement salinity management techniques and optimize crop production in challenging environments.
Climate Change Analyst Assess the impact of salinity on agriculture due to climate change and develop adaptation strategies for affected regions.
Horticulture Specialist Focus on cultivating salt-tolerant plants and improving horticultural practices in saline-prone areas.
